Why a 2 Inch Trailer Ball Is Necessary

From my experience towing trailers, having a 2 inch trailer ball is essential for a few key reasons. First, it provides the perfect balance of strength and versatility. Many trailers I tow, especially smaller utility trailers or lightweight campers, require a 2 inch ball for a secure and stable connection. Using the right size ensures that the trailer hitch fits snugly, which helps prevent wobbling or sway while driving.

Secondly, the 2 inch ball is widely compatible with a variety of couplers, making it my go-to choice for different towing needs. It’s almost like a universal size that works well with many trailers, so I don’t have to constantly switch out hitch balls when I change trailers. This convenience saves me time and effort.

Lastly, safety is my top priority when towing, and a properly sized 2 inch trailer ball plays a big role in that. It distributes the trailer’s weight evenly and reduces wear on both the hitch and the trailer coupler. Understanding the 2 Inch Trailer Ball

A 2 inch trailer ball refers to the diameter of the ball itself. This size is popular because it fits many trailer couplers and offers a good balance of strength and versatility. Before buying, I made sure to confirm that my trailer’s coupler size matched the 2 inch ball diameter to ensure a proper fit.

Material and Durability

I found that trailer balls come in different materials, primarily steel, stainless steel, and chrome-plated steel. Steel balls are strong and affordable but can rust over time. Stainless steel offers excellent corrosion resistance, which is great if you tow in wet or salty conditions. Chrome-plated balls look nice and resist rust initially, but the plating can wear off with heavy use. For my needs, I chose a stainless steel 2 inch trailer ball because it combined durability with low maintenance.

Weight Rating and Load Capacity

One of the most important factors I considered was the trailer ball’s weight rating. Trailer balls have maximum load capacities, often ranging from 6,000 lbs to over 10,000 lbs. I made sure to pick a ball with a rating that exceeded the gross trailer weight (GTW) of my trailer to keep everything safe. Never skimp on this—using a ball with too low a rating can be dangerous.

Shank Size and Length

The shank is the part of the trailer ball that bolts onto the hitch. I checked the diameter and length of the shank carefully to ensure it matched the hitch mount. Most 2 inch trailer balls come with shank diameters of 3/4 inch or 1 inch. The length matters too; it needs to be long enough to secure tightly without interfering with other components.

Finish and Maintenance

The finish on the trailer ball affects both appearance and longevity. I preferred a polished or chrome finish because it was easier to clean and reduced friction when connecting the trailer. Regular maintenance, like applying grease to the ball, helps prevent wear and keeps towing smooth.

Compatibility and Ease of Installation

Before purchasing, I double-checked that the 2 inch ball was compatible with my hitch and trailer coupler. Installation is usually straightforward—just bolt it on with the right tools—but it’s important to follow torque specifications to ensure it stays secure.

Price and Warranty

Prices for 2 inch trailer balls vary depending on material and brand. I balanced cost with quality, opting for a reputable brand that offered a warranty. A good warranty gives peace of mind in case of defects or premature wear.
